Position Summary


The Academic Advisor is responsible for providing comprehensive academic guidance and enrollment support services to students while promoting their educational success and retention through personalized guidance, resource connection, and academic planning at East Central University.


Essential Job Duties


• Advise and assist students course selection, academic planning, and degree requirements through regular, 
meaningful meetings to support their academic success.
• Enroll students in appropriate courses to maximize their potential for success.
• Create and implement educational events focused on student development and retention.
• Provide strategies and resources for academic success, including time management and study skills.
• Administer and coordinate placement tests.
• Maintain accurate student data records using various database systems.
• Monitor and track student progress and academic performance.
• Conduct proactive outreach to at-risk students and those on academic probation.
• Develop and implement intervention plans to support student success.
• Respond to student and faculty inquiries regarding academic matters.
• Collaborate with other university departments to provide comprehensive student support.
• Other duties as assigned by Supervisor or designee.
